One popular variation of this hairstyle is the half-up, half-down look. Start by sectioning off the top portion of your hair and creating two or three braids across the crown. Then, let your curls flow freely from the rest of your hair down to create a stunning contrast. This style is perfect for both casual outings and formal events, as it effortlessly combines sophistication with a touch of playfulness.

Another option is to braid just one side and leave the other side in loose curls. This asymmetrical look adds an edgy twist to your overall appearance. You can experiment with different braid styles such as cornrows, French braids, or box braids to achieve a personalized and unique look that suits your taste.

When it comes to half braided half curly black hairstyles, the options are endless. This versatile hairstyle combines the elegance of braids with the beauty of natural curls, creating a stunning and unique look. Here are some different half braided hairstyles that you can try:

  1. Half-Up Half-Down Box Braids: This hairstyle features box braids at the top half of your head, while leaving the rest of your hair in its natural curly state. It’s a chic and trendy option that allows you to showcase both textures in one look.
  2. Braided Crown with Curls: Create a regal and feminine style by braiding a crown around your head, while leaving the remaining hair loose and curly. This elegant hairstyle is perfect for special occasions or when you want to feel like royalty.
  3. Side Braid with Curly Ponytail: Add some flair to your everyday look by incorporating a side braid into a high curly ponytail. This combination adds texture and dimension to your hair, making it an eye-catching choice for any casual or formal event.
  4. Braided Mohawk with Curls: For those who love edgy and bold styles, a braided mohawk paired with loose curls is an excellent choice. The intricate braids along the sides create a striking contrast against the voluminous curls on top.
  5. Twisted Half-Updo: Twist small sections of hair from each side of your head towards the back, securing them together in a half-updo style. Let the remaining curls flow freely for an effortlessly chic and stylish look that works well for any occasion.

How to Achieve the Half Braided Half Curly Look

If you’re looking to rock a stylish and versatile hairstyle, the half braided half curly look is definitely worth considering. This trendy hairstyle combines the elegance of braids with the natural beauty of curls, resulting in a stunning and eye-catching style that works well for any occasion. Here are some steps to help you achieve this fabulous look:

  1. Start by preparing your hair: Before diving into styling, make sure your hair is clean and moisturized. Apply a leave-in conditioner or oil to ensure your locks are hydrated and protected.
  2. Divide and conquer: Section off the top half of your hair using a comb or your fingers. Gather this section together at the crown of your head using a clip or elastic band, leaving the bottom half loose.
  3. Time for braids: Take small sections of hair from one side of your head and begin braiding them tightly towards the back. Repeat this process on the other side until you have two neat braids running horizontally across the back of your head.
  4. Release those curls: Once you’ve finished braiding, release the top section of hair from its clip or band. Let it fall naturally over the braids, blending seamlessly with them.
  5. Curl it up: Grab a curling iron or wand and start curling small sections of hair from both the top and bottom halves. You can vary the size of each curl for added texture and dimension.
  6. Lock it in place: To ensure long-lasting hold, lightly spritz hairspray over your entire head, focusing on the curls and braids.
